This is 3000x600 pixels; what was the original size? (150x30?)

What does the original look like?

You need to test step by step to see at what point it goes wrong. You're scaling by 20 (which is a massive amount); what happens when scaling by 1? And anti-alias is turned off? (Which might let you see by how many pixels each successive line is out and could give a clue.)

It does seem as though something is going amiss with recognising the image dimensions, or you've inadvertently applied a 'shear' or 'slant' transformation. (Maybe you can apply a reverse transform to fix it!)
